Pull request overview
Refactors the experiments CLI into focused modules while preserving existing behavior and API.
Changes:
- Retains command orchestration in
experiments_command.go. - Extracts fetching, state, safety, rendering, and JSON parsing.
- Keeps each module below 500 lines.
Show a summary per file
| File | Description |
|---|---|
pkg/cli/experiments_command.go | Retains command wiring and orchestration. |
pkg/cli/experiments_fetch.go | Handles local and remote data loading. |
pkg/cli/experiments_state.go | Contains state models, parsing, and aggregation. |
pkg/cli/experiments_git_safety.go | Isolates git argument validation. |
pkg/cli/experiments_render.go | Handles human-readable output. |
pkg/cli/experiments_json_utils.go | Parses paginated JSON arrays. |

There was a problem hiding this comment.
[/codebase-design] Silent snapshot-override in parseExperimentStateJSONL — when state = &snapshot replaces the accumulated pointer, any run records processed before that snapshot line are silently discarded. This "last snapshot wins" behaviour is undocumented and a latent correctness trap.
💡 Suggestion
Add a doc comment that explicitly declares the discard semantics:
// A snapshot line resets the base state; run records accumulated before it// are intentionally discarded because the snapshot is a cumulative checkpoint.// Run records that appear after the snapshot are applied on top of it.state=&snapshotIf the intent is ever to accumulate across snapshots, the code is wrong — the comment will make the bug visible immediately.

There was a problem hiding this comment.
[/codebase-design]appendExperimentRun may double-count when the same experiment name appears in both BaselineCounts and Assignments. The BaselineCounts loop adds cumulative counts, then the Assignments loop increments state.Counts[name][variant]++ for the same run — if these keys overlap, the variant is counted twice.
💡 What to verify / fix
Document the exclusivity contract — either add a guard:
forname, variant:=rangerun.Assignments {
if_, coveredByBaseline:=run.BaselineCounts[name]; coveredByBaseline {
continue// already counted via BaselineCounts
}
...
}Or add a test with a run record that has the same key in both maps and assert the expected final count to confirm current behaviour is intentional.

There was a problem hiding this comment.
[/tdd]isSafeGitTreePath accepts "state.jsonl" but would also silently accept "state.jsonl\x7f" or any filename containing ASCII control characters (bytes 0x01–0x1f except \x00). The null-byte guard (ContainsRune('\x00')) is present but other control characters are not filtered. Git itself rejects paths containing control characters on some platforms.
💡 Suggestion
Add a control-character check alongside the null-byte check:
for_, r:=rangefileName {
ifr<0x20||r==0x7f {
returnfalse
}
}And add a test case:
{name: "control char", input: "state\x01.jsonl", want: false},@copilot please address this.
